Shock news on house prices

Media plunged into crisis
by Ian Walker

A new survey carried out by a consortium of UK estate agents has revealed the surprising finding that the majority of Britons "don't give a shi*t" about house prices. The announcement immediately sent news organisations into a spin as they faced the prospect of finding other ways to pad their bulletins and fill their vacant column inches.

"This has come right out of the blue," said a visibly-shaken Suzanne Harlequin from Soho-based media group InterMediaMediaWatch. "We've been using that one for years. It's one of the first things trainee journalists learn because it's the perfect story: no matter what happens you can run it. House prices have gone up? Run it. Gone down? Stayed the same? Run it anyway. And all this time we had no idea people weren't moving house every three months, or that some might even be renting their homes. How are we going to manage without that story?"

Analysts say it is too soon to calculate the long-term damage from this finding, although everybody is agreed that it will be both damaging and long-term. One commentator told The Rockall Times: "News reporting as we know it could soon be at an end."

Ms Harlequin echoed this sentiment. She told us: "We in the media are only just recovering from the discovery last year that nobody gives a rat's fart about the FTSE 100 share index. That was an awful time," she added with genuine feeling. "Just awful."
